Ok mate just to let you know the 110's go all the way up to 119 if they are the same as they used to be so if you ask nicely they may be able to find a set in the high end of 110's

I used to weigh 120kg and found that 109's were the best weight for me (the new style springs seem to be higher rated than the old ones
I have recently lost a fair bit of weight (really easy diet ) and now weigh in at 111kg and to be honest I am having trouble with the newer set of 109's in that they are to stiff for me at the moment
The older 109's are just right (used them more so they have got a bit softer)

But the only way you will know if they are right for you is to try but even if they are a bit soft for you you will still have fun on them so use them till you need new springs (It is easier to learn on softer springs) and then beg for the highest weight set of replacement springs they have in stock)
